About 17.0% of jobs in Pitkin County are in occupations with high overlap with current AI capabilities; the county's overall exposure score of 28.6 ranks 39th of Colorado's 64 counties.

Where AI lands first

Most-exposed occupation groups in Pitkin County: The five occupation groups with the highest mean exposure scores in Pitkin County, with each group's estimated share of county jobs. Scores are on the same 0–100 scale as the county score. Computer and Mathematical 1.6% of jobs · score 55.4 Business and Financial Operations 5.0% of jobs · score 51.9 Office and Admin Support 11.3% of jobs · score 51.8 Life and Physical Science 0.5% of jobs · score 49.4 Legal 0.8% of jobs · score 45.9
The five occupation groups with the highest mean exposure scores in Pitkin County, with each group's estimated share of county jobs. Scores are on the same 0–100 scale as the county score.
Most-exposed occupation groups in Pitkin County
Occupation group Estimated jobs Share of county jobs Mean exposure score
Computer and Mathematical Occupations 279 1.6% 55.4
Business and Financial Operations Occupations 896 5.0% 51.9
Office and Administrative Support Occupations 2,007 11.3% 51.8
Life, Physical, and Social Science Occupations 92 0.5% 49.4
Legal Occupations 142 0.8% 45.9

Jobs versus payroll

Measured by payroll rather than headcount, high-exposure work is a larger share of Pitkin County's economy — exposure here skews toward higher-wage occupations.

Share of Pitkin County's jobs, and of its estimated payroll, in high-exposure occupations (score ≥ 50). Dashed marks show the statewide shares.
High-exposure share of jobs versus payroll, Pitkin County and Colorado
Measure Pitkin County Colorado
Share of jobs in high-exposure occupations 17.0% 23.1%
Share of payroll in high-exposure occupations 20.8% 26.9%
